在做批量测试时,发现返回的json节点含有{}的节点,于是尝试用Postman提取试试,发现可以,希望可以帮助到大家,将以下代码放在Tests即可
var jsonData = JSON.parse(responseBody); //获取接口返回的JSON节点
var ret = jsonData['ret{}'][0];//先提取ret{}整个节点,然后再提取数组,在第一个,所以是[0]
//postman.setGlobalVariable("ret", ret);
var type=ret['type'];
postman.setGlobalVariable("type", type);
tests["结果必须为123"] = type=== '123'; //断言